# Fixture: hermetic build migration — dependency snapshot
#
# This fixture pins the exact toolchain versions used before the
# Kilnwright migration to the Stoneforge hermetic build system.
# Keep it frozen: it exists to prove that pre- and post-migration
# artifacts are byte-identical. If it drifts, the comparison is
# meaningless. The snapshot is fetched from the sealed artifact
# vault, which requires authentication; the fetch step reads the
# bearer token below.

login token, yajeg-fawif: eyJhbGciOiJIUzI1NiIsInR5cCI6IkpXVCJ9.eyJzdWIiOiIEdPQYnZXaZIn0.HSRTnYZBx0Qc

Subject: Retirement of the Ashvale Line

Executive team,

As discussed, we will retire the Ashvale product line by year-end. Support contracts run out naturally; no renewals will be offered. Our incoming director, Petra Holm, will oversee customer migration to Sorrel. Timeline and staffing details follow next week. The strategic reasoning is noted directly below.

confidential, taguf-haweg: Headcount on the Ralvan team goes from 42 to 75 by the end of October. Gross margin on Ralvan came in at 55 percent against a plan of 39 percent.

# Flaglight Rollouts — Approvals

Quick version for on-call: any rollout touching more than 5% of traffic needs an approval in Flaglight before the ramp continues. Kill switches don't need approval — just flip them and note it in the incident channel. Scheduled ramps pause automatically if error budget burns hot. If you're stuck at 2 a.m. with a pending approval, there's one person authorized to override, and that's the approver below.

account owner for tagep-bafof: Norael Gilax Juleth